Tempting Top Ten: Love Stories

A list of love stories for today's A-Z challenge... to say that I love love stories is a bit of an understatement. 

10. Time Traveler’s Wife - a love story all twisted up in time.

9. Aragorn and Arwen - how could I not mention the Lord of the Rings today, the greatest L book ever!

8. Jodha Akbar - this is an epic Bollywood movie about a Muslim king who marries a Hindu lady for political reasons, a beautiful story of learning to love and trust despite different beliefs.

7. Tarzan and Jane - not many of us are willing to leave a life of luxury to go wild for our love!

6.  Ash and Meghan in the Iron Fey series by Julie Kagawa. Ash comes from the cold world of the Fey, where there is no such thing as love - but Meghan's tenacious love finally reaches him.

5. Stardust, by Neil Gaiman. The implications of falling in love with a fallen star.

4.  Legend, by Marie Lu. This is a futuristic take on the story of Les Miserables, where an officer devotes his life to hunting down an escaped criminal. But in this version, the hunter falls in love with her prey.

3. Beauty and the Beast. Love that looks beyond appearances to see the true beauty of a soul.

2. Persuasion, by Jane Austen. Anne is persuaded to turn down Captain Wentworth by her family, since he is a working man instead of landed gentry. Seven years later, circumstances bring them together again - a wonderful story of a second chance at love.

1. LadyHawke. Two lovers are cursed so that the only way they can be together is when Isabeau is a hawk by day and Captain Navarre is a wolf by night. While one is human, they protect the other in their cursed form - but it takes the love and help of a friend to finally break the curse. Such a great story!
